From 6e35feadf79b8732acdb122f6ec6ecf4f1ef18d1 Mon Sep 17 00:00:00 2001 From: rbarrabe Date: Fri, 2 Sep 2016 10:07:36 +0200 Subject: [PATCH] Update dmtagent.go --- agents/dmtagent.go |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/agents/dmtagent.go b/agents/dmtagent.go index 7e5c5712c..536198693 100644 --- a/agents/dmtagent.go +++ b/agents/dmtagent.go @@ -145,7 +145,7 @@ func (self DiameterAgent) processCCR(ccr *CCR, reqProcessor *config.DARequestPro smgEv[utils.USAGE] = 0 // For CDR not to debit } } - if self.cgrCfg.DiameterAgentCfg().CreateCDR && err == nil || err.Error() != utils.ErrNoActiveSession.Error() { // NO CDR for no active session + if self.cgrCfg.DiameterAgentCfg().CreateCDR && err == nil || !strings.HasSuffix(err.Error(), utils.ErrNoActiveSession.Error()) { // NO CDR for no active session if errCdr := self.smg.Call("SMGenericV1.ProcessCDR", smgEv, &rpl); errCdr != nil { err = errCdr }